>> Somewhere back down the road... mnths now, I lost the ability to talk
>> to the boot screen from my KVM connected keyboard.
>> 
>> What I mean is, when gentoo starts to boot and reaches the grub
>> screen... It does not see my keyboard yet.
>> 
>> Once booted and login prompt is up (I boot to console mode) the
>> keyboard now is recognized.
>> 
>> There was a time when the keyboard was recognized throughout, so
>> something changed in grub or I'm not sure what... but this happens
>> before the kernel is booted.

I can access the bios with no problem.  And in So doing, and after
sorting thru the bios listings a while I found the `legacy' switch for
usb that can be toggled... pointed out in your posts on that previous
thread. 

However since I can access the bios thru the KVM switch, shouldn't
that mean I should be also able to access the grub prompt?

At any rate, even though I don't understand why it should help I tried
enabling the legacy switch  (It had been disabled).  And I'll be
dammed if it didn't fix my problem...
